I have a 2007 Intel MacBook Pro when I try to use popcorn 8 to copy a disk as the burn cycle starts I get the following error:
The drive reported an error: Sense Key = MEDIUM ERROR Sense Code = 0x0C WRITE ERROR Any ideas on how to fix? I've used these TDK DVD-R's many times before with good success. Thanks, Jeff |
